SNOWSHOE APPRAISAL

 

Snowshoeing is a growing sport. The Calgary New & Used Ski Sale wishes to encourage this winter on-snow activity.

 

All goods will be appraised as is usual.

 

While we offer a bargain sale, we want our customers to be able to use the equipment immediately after a safety inspection and adjustment for bindings without major repairs being required before use. 

 

There are four principal types of snowshoes. All may be accepted if they are in good shape.

 

Reject snowshoes if:

 

a/ Wood frame & cat-gut:         

Wood frame is damaged

There are any breaks/cracks in frame

The wood is not well varnished

The cat-gut is not tight and well varnished

 

b/ Wood frame with neoprene deck:

There is any damage

The wood is not well varnished

Lacing to the frame is cut or gouged

The harness is not in good shape

 

c/ Aluminum frame with neoprene deck:

There are deep scratches - they could lead to frame failure

Deck is not in good shape

There is unreasonable play in binding

Lacing on the frame is cut or gouged

Pivot for boot is loose

 

d/ Plastic frame and deck:

There are any cracks

Bindings are not in good shape

 

 

For all types of snowshoes, it is important that:

 

All snowshoe bindings are carefully checked.

 

All buckles, straps, ratchets must be in good shape and firmly attached

 

All cleats or other traction aids should be intact with no cracks and with no missing teeth
